McWhorter Surname Meaning

From Where Does The Surname Originate? meaning and history

MACWHIRTER: A form of Macghruiter q. v., current in Ayrshire, the original home of the name. Andrew M'Whirter in Kirk hobble in record in 1749 (Wigtown). Rev. Alexander McWhorter (1734-1807), of Scottish parentage, took an active part in the American Revolution and was a trustee of the College of New Jersey, now Princeton University. McWhorter Street in Newark, New Jersey, is named in his honor. The name has become Mewhirter in the North of Ireland. Macquarter 1684.

The Surnames of Scotland (1946) by George Fraser Black (1866-1948)

How Common Is The Last Name McWhorter? popularity and diffusion

The last name McWhorter is the 40,827th most frequently held surname world-wide, borne by approximately 1 in 568,451 people. The surname McWhorter is primarily found in The Americas, where 93 percent of McWhorter reside; 93 percent reside in North America and 93 percent reside in Anglo-North America. It is also the 3,306,491st most commonly held first name throughout the world. It is borne by 12 people.

This last name is most frequently occurring in The United States, where it is borne by 12,808 people, or 1 in 28,299. In The United States it is most common in: Texas, where 19 percent live, Georgia, where 10 percent live and California, where 7 percent live. McWhorter Family Population Trend historical fluctuation

The frequency of McWhorter has changed through the years. In The United States the share of the population with the surname expanded 748 percent between 1880 and 2014 and in Ireland it fell 75 percent between 1901 and 2014.
